LOGBOOK is a quarterly publication in the book and periodical publishing industry that focuses on aviation history from early flight to contemporary events. The magazine aims to combine in-depth research with first-hand perspectives from both established historians and new, first-time authors, offering readers a mix of thoroughly investigated feature articles, personal remembrances, and previously unseen photographs. Its content spans civil, military, airline, and general aviation topics, appealing to pilots, aircrew, mechanics, and aviation enthusiasts who seek stories and insights not widely published elsewhere. Based in Pensacola, Florida, LOGBOOK publishes internationally oriented aviation history, including coverage of preservation, restoration, and museum-related topics, and regularly features aviation history news and reviews of new books. While small in scale, the publication positions itself within the niche of aviation history by prioritizing unique voices and rare visual material to provide a distinctive historical record.
